Top 5 Pokemon Collector Games Performance in Lithuania Q4 2022
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 Pokemon collector games on a unified platform in Lithuania during Q4 2022,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
In Q4 2022, the top 5 Pokemon collector games in Lithuania showed varied performance metrics across we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Data from Sensor Tower offers a detailed look at these trends.
Pokémon GO from Niantic, Inc. saw a consistent increase in weekly revenue, peaking at approximately $1.3K in late October and early December. Weekly downloads experienced fluctuations, starting at 732 and reaching a high of 1.0K in mid-October. Active user numbers remained steady, with a slight decline from 24.0K to 23.7K over the quarter.
Summon Dragons from HK Hero Entertainment Co., Limited had a notable spike in weekly revenue, reaching around $306 in the final week of December. Downloads were minimal throughout the quarter, with a slight increase to 10 in early December. Active user data was only available for late December, showing 12 users.
Pokémon UNITE from The Pokemon Company displayed modest revenue growth, peaking at $90 in early December. Weekly downloads ranged from 86 to 209, with the highest in mid-October. Active users fluctuated slightly, maintaining around 1.1K throughout the quarter.
Phobies by Phobies Holdings Inc. saw a significant drop in revenue, starting at $175 and ending at $30. Downloads varied, with a peak of 44 in late September and a low of 4 in mid-December. Active user numbers decreased from 66 to 27 over the quarter.
Pokémon Masters EX from DeNA Co., Ltd. experienced fluctuations in revenue, peaking at $73 in late November. Downloads remained relatively stable, with a range between 9 and 41. Active users showed a slight decline from 285 to 266 during the quarter.
